MATTER OF SPENCE v. NEW YORK STATE DEPARTMENT OF AGRICULTURE AND MARKETS

524561.

154 A.D.3d 1234 (2017)

2017 NY Slip Op 07506

64 N.Y.S.3d 328

In the Matter of WAYNE SPENCE, as President of the New York State Public Employees Federation, AFL-CIO, et al., Appellants, v. NEW YORK STATE DEPARTMENT OF AGRICULTURE AND MARKETS et al., Respondents.

Appellate Division of the Supreme Court of New York, Third Department.

Decided October 26, 2017.


Petitioners Gregory Kulzer and Ronald Brown have been employed as Dairy Product Specialists by respondent Department of Agriculture and Markets (hereinafter the Department) since the early 1980s.
